Delineating pollution threat intensity from onshore industries to coastal wetlands in the Bohai Rim, the Yangtze River Delta, and the Pearl River Delta, China

英文摘要The industrial activities, especially the onshore secondary industry, have becoming a major threat on the coastal wetlands. However, the extent of this damage has rarely been revealed from a regional perspective in past studies. To quantify the impacts of onshore secondary industries on coastal wetlands in China, the Bohai Rim, the Yangtze River Delta, and the Pearl River Delta were selected as the study areas. The key state-monitored enterprises with high pollution and emission were identified and presented using Geographic Information System analysis. The agglomeration of the enterprises and their pollution was delineated by the multi-distance spatial cluster analysis and kernel density estimation method. Combined with the geographical distribution of the coastal wetland nature reserves, quantity-based industrial pollution threat intensity was calculated. The results show that the three regions are influenced significantly and differently by the types of industry and the quantity of wetlands. The coastal wetlands in the Pearl River Delta region are threatened by relatively homogeneous types of industrial pollution but with the highest pollution threat degree of 309.68; the coastal wetlands in the Bohai Rim region are threatened by the most complex industrial pollution, with a pollution threat degree of 274.01; and the Yangtze River Delta region has the lowest total threat degree of 166.37. Furthermore, the relationship between industrial agglomeration and coastal wetland pollution is discussed, and policy recommendations for industrial restructuring in coastal regions are given. Considering the growing industrialization in the developing countries, the study can provide experiences to support and advance the synergistic management of onshore industries and coastal wetlands in other country.
